Darwin's ideas were inspired by the observations that he had made on the Beagle voyage, and by the work of a political economist, the Reverend Thomas Malthus, who in An Essay on the Principle of Population, noted that population (if unchecked) increases exponentially, whereas the food supply grows only arithmetically; thus, inevitable limitations of resources would have demographic implications leading to a struggle for existence.

Human skin colour ranges in variety from the darkest brown to the lightest pinkish-white hues. Human skin pigmentation is the result of natural selection. Skin pigmentation in human beings evolves primarily to regulate the amount of ultraviolet radiation penetrating the skin, controlling its biochemical effects.

Adaptive evolution refers to evolutionary changes that occur within populations over relatively short timescales, making it synonymous with microevolution. Microevolution involves changes in allele frequencies within a population, as opposed to macroevolution which encompasses larger-scale changes above the species level.
